Shark attack!

So a while back when I bought a gillette slim off eBay the generous seller put some blades in the package as well including a 5 pack of shark super stainless. They have been sitting in a drawer with my other hundreds of blades. I bought a few sampler packs a l while ago and hundred packs of personna, feather, and supermax. Those three have been my favorite for a while but mostly I use the feathers. So the other day I decided to go through all the random packs I've accumulated and find all the ones I still have to try. Yesterday I tried those sharks and I Was very impressed with the 2 pass shave I had. I was happy enough to leave the blade in my "new type" and shave again today and go for a full 3 pass just fun. I don't usually like 3 pass shaves because If I make 3 passes and get BBS I might not have full enough growth in 24 hours to shave again. But today I did just to check out its performance and I had a really smooth BBS shave in three passes. I might have a new blade for my rotation.

There is a thread for Shark in the reviews. A lot of people (myself included) were drawn to the looks of the box. There were some testimonials of getting good shaves, smooth and close, even though it is believed the blade is not as sharp as Feather. I have a hundred of them on the way.

I think of Sharks as my minimally acceptable blades. I bought 200 from Amazon when they were a little over 5 bux per hundred shipped.
 
Stainless. Didn't notice improvement with Chrome to make it worth the asking price. If I spend more I prefer GSB, Nacet, Rapira, etc. at five bucks they are in the use 2x and toss category esp for travel.
